And this is already to the end of what's really appropriate for summer wear I guess.

A few quick and basic ideas for summer though;
- Linen and seersucker materials are lightweight go-to's, linen especially. I find a lot of striped seersucker looks far too prep for my tastes, but solid colours can look really nice and casual, and are super breathable.
- linen knits are an option, especially in wider gauges. Though I wouldn't wear these, unless we're talking thin tee knits, if it was above say, 85F
- I'm thinking sweatshorts personally, Norse Projects RO shorts for myself specifically
- This is the year of the sandal (birks and shakas here I come)

Go for quality pieces, you're going to have to go pretty minimal in actual heat, so make what you wear count.

Uniqlo has good entry-tier ones, might also be able to find some decent cheaper ones with J.Crew, Land's End (Decent quality, awful fits - usually requires a tailor if you're not huge), and Ralph Lauren and Apolis global in the medium range. Geller and Ervell have high quality linen shirting, Folk should too. Alexander Wang will have some decent linen tee options. A lot of Japanese brands will have a more interestingly designed linen shirts this season in my opinion, check out Trove of course, but also Nonnative, Kapital, and Flistfia.
